Interrupting a Routine
You can interrupt a maintenance routine before it has finished, for example, if you
forgot to fill the reagent block with the necessary liquids and reagents.
To interrupt a maintenance routine
Click Stop.
Note:
When you click on the Routine Log link while a routine is running, the
Routine Commands window opens. You must close the Routine Commands
window before you will be able to click Stop to interrupt the routine.
Preparing Your Instrument for Nonuse
When the MAGPIX instrument is not used for a period of time, microbes may grow
in the water reservoir and traces of liquids and reagents in the lines can crystallize.
Therefore, if you do not plan to use your instrument for 14 or more days, Bio-Rad
recommends you prepare your instrument for a period of nonuse. Taking these
steps before the instrument is idle will minimize the maintenance required when you
resume using it.
To prepare your instrument for nonuse
1.
Run the Prepare for Storage maintenance routine.
2.
Remove the drive fluid container from the instrument.
3.
Remove and empty the waste container.
4.
Empty any liquids from the reagent block. Wash and dry the reagent block.
5.
Empty any liquids from the well strip.
